HI,
u can go upto 20 secondary lists.if u try to go further it will give u run time error.
so u have to deactivate the function code PICK at 20th list.
sy-lsind will give u the current list index(list number)
<b>check this simple example:</b>
SET PF-STATUS 'MENU'.
write: 'basic list'.
AT LINE-SELECTION.
IF sy-lsind = 20.
set PF-STATUS 'MENU' EXCLUDING 'PICK' IMMEDIATELY.
ENDIF.
write:/ 'secondary list',sy-lsind.
